Skip to content

generic

Entity and association taxonomy and datamodel for generic data

URI: https://w3id.org/lmodel/generic

Name: generic

Classes

Class Description
Annotation Generic Model root class for entity annotations.
        QuantityValue A value of an attribute that is quantitative and measurable, expressed as a combination of a unit and a numeric value
Entity Root Generic Model class for all things and informational relationships, real or imagined.
        Association A typed association between two entities, supported by evidence
        NamedThing a databased entity or concept/class
                AdministrativeEntity Entity responsible for managing the affairs of an organization
                        Agent person, group, organization or project that provides a piece of information (i.e. a knowledge association)
                                Project collaborative enterprise, frequently involving research or design, that is carefully planned to achieve a particular aim
                Attribute A property or characteristic of an entity. For example, an apple may have properties such as color, shape, age, crispiness. An environmental sample may have attributes such as depth, lat, long, material.
                        BiologicalSex Status as female, male, or intersex depending on their chromosomes, reproductive organs, and other characteristics
                        ControlRole A role played by the entity or part thereof within a control context.
                        SeverityValue describes the severity of a observable feature or fault
                        SystemAttribute describes a characteristic of an SystemEntity.
                Boundary dividing line between two areas or sets of points in a topological space; difference between the closure and the interior
                Designation representation for someone or something by a sign that denotes it
                        Identifier Sequence of characters uniquely identifying that with which it is associated
                        Name distinctive designation for an individual (person, organization or thing)
                Event Something that happens at a given place and time.
                InformationContentEntity a piece of information that typically describes some topic of discourse or is used as support.
                        Dataset an item that refers to a collection of data from a data source.
                        DatasetDistribution an item that holds distribution level information about a dataset
                        DatasetSummary an item that holds summary level information about a dataset.
                        DatasetVersion an item that holds version level information about a dataset.
                        EvidenceType Class of evidence that supports an association
                        InformationResource A database or knowledgebase and its supporting ecosystem of interfaces and services that deliver content to consumers (e.g. web portals, APIs, query endpoints, streaming services, data downloads, etc.). A single Information Resource by this definition may span many different datasets or databases, and include many access endpoints and user interfaces. Information Resources include project-specific resources such as a Translator Knowledge Provider, and community knowledgebases.
                                Knowledge A set of knowledge or reproducible skills acquired through study or experience.
                        Message discrete unit of communication intended by the source for consumption by some recipient or group of recipients
                                Instruction message intended to convey a course of action for the audience to follow
                                Rule prescription, including laws, regulations, instructions, guidelines, and social conventions; determinate method for performing any operation
                                        Law system of rules and guidelines, generally backed by governmental authority
                                        Regulation general term for rules or controls, including delegated legislation and self-regulation within an organisation
                                                Governance all of the processes of governing, whether undertaken by a government, market or network, whether over a family, tribe, formal or informal organization or territory and whether through the laws, norms, power or language of an organized society
                        Publication Any published piece of information. Can refer to a whole publication, its encompassing publication (i.e. journal or book) or to a part of a publication, if of significant knowledge scope (e.g. a figure, figure legend, or section highlighted by NLP). The scope is intended to be general and include information published on the web, as well as printed materials, either directly or in one of the Publication Generic category subclasses.
                                Article A written composition in prose, usually nonfiction, on a specific topic, forming an independent part of a book or other publication
                                Book This class may rarely be instantiated except if use cases of a given knowledge graph support its utility.
                                BookChapter None
                                Serial This class may rarely be instantiated except if use cases of a given knowledge graph support its utility.
                        Specification A detailed description of criteria for a piece of work.
                OpenAccess Free distribution of knowledge
                Phenomenon a fact or situation that is observed to exist or happen, especially one whose cause or explanation is in question
                PlanetaryEntity Any entity or process that exists at the level of the whole planet
                        GeographicLocation a location that can be described in lat/long coordinates
                System An entity that intends to perform some functions, interacting with other systems. Relative to a given system, the entities with which it interacts, are considered its environment. A system is structurally composed of a set of components bound together.
                        Component The component is the smallest system entity that can be deployed, isolated, and restored independently. A self-contained assembly of parts within a complete operating unit or module, which cannot be further subdivided without loss of identity or function. The compoent is part of a system structurally composed of a set of components bound together. Each component is another system and this recursive definition stops when a component is regarded as atomic."
                        Device A thing made or adapted for a particular purpose, especially a piece of mechanical or electronic equipment.
                        Environment Part of the universe outside the boundaries of a given system, interacting with that given system.
                        IndividualSystem An instance of an system. For example, human. Computer, my pet cat.
                        OperationalEntity A operational entity is a control entity
                        SoftwareOrDevice Either software or hardware
                                Hardware physical components of a computer
                                Software A set of instructions in a computer programming language that can be executed by a computer, possibly after compilation into another programming language. The term Software includes ComputerPrograms (free-standing software), object methods, subroutines and software packages.
MetaObject linkml:Any type is an experimental feature for allowing arbitrary objects
OntologyClass a concept or class in an ontology, vocabulary or thesaurus. Note that nodes in a base compatible KG can be considered both instances of base classes, and OWL classes in their own right. In general you should not need to use this class directly. Instead, use the appropriate base class.
Outcome An entity that has the role of being the consequence of an exposure event. This is an abstract mixin grouping of various categories of possible biological or non-biological (e.g. clinical) outcomes
SubjectOfInvestigation An entity that has the role of being studied in an investigation, study, or experiment
TangibleEssenceOrOccurrent Either a physical or processual entity.
        Occurrent A processual entity that has temporal parts and happens, unfolds or develops through time. Occurrents have phases. generic:Occurrent is most consistently used as a mixin thus it should be declared as such and cannot inherit from the non-mixin generic:NamedThing
        TangibleEssence Semantic mixin concept. Pertains to entities that have tangible properties such as mass, volume, or charge.
ThingWithTaxon A mixin that can be used on any entity that can be taxonomically classified. This includes individual entities, their products, and other operational entities and processes.

Slots

Slot Description
abbreviation designation formed by omitting parts from the full form of a term that denote...
acronym abbreviation that is made up of the initial letters of the components of the ...
address the particulars of the place where someone or an organization is situated
affected_by describes an entity of which the state or quality is affected by another exis...
affects describes an entity that has a direct affect on the state or quality of anoth...
affiliation a professional relationship between one provider (x) within another provider ...
aggregate_statistic Number expressing numbers gathered and processed for statistical purposes (i
aggregator_knowledge_source An intermediate aggregator resource from which knowledge expressed in an Asso...
aspect_qualifier Composes with the core concept to describe new concepts of a different ontolo...
assesses The effect of a thing on a target was interrogated in some assay
associated_with Expresses a relationship between two named things where the relationship is t...
association_slot any slot that relates an association to another entity
author an instance of one (co-)creator primarily responsible for a written work
authors connects an publication to the list of authors who contributed to the publica...
available_from Source where an entity can be obtained
base_coordinate A position in the universal coordinate system
broad_matches A list of terms from different schemas or terminology systems that have a bro...
broad_synonym Word having broadly same meaning as another word in the same language
catalyzes Causes or accelerates (a reaction) by acting as a catalyst
category Name of the high level OntologyClass in which this entity is categorized
chapter chapter of a book
coexists_with holds between two entities that are co-located in the same aggregate object, ...
command instruction that carries a legal duty to obey
completed_by Entity responsible for completion of something
contains_process Entity containing a process
context_qualifier Restricts the setting/context/location where the core concept (or qualified c...
contributor Party that has made contributions to the resource
copyright Exclusive legal right, given to an originator or an assignee to print, publis...
correlated_with A relationship that holds between two concepts represented by variables for w...
created_with Objects used to create something
creation_date date on which an entity was created
dataset_download_url Identifier pointing to Internet location where digital dataset can be downloa...
defines specifies the meaning of something in terms of one or more of its essential q...
derivative_qualifier A qualifier that composes with a core subject/object concept to describe som...
description a human-readable description of an entity
device Named device
direction_qualifier Composes with the core concept (+ aspect if provided) to describe a change in...
distribution_download_url Identifier pointing to Internet location used to distribute of digital assets
download_url Identifier pointing to Internet location where digital data can be downloaded...
editor editor of a compiled work such as a book or a periodical (newspaper or an aca...
end_coordinate The position at which the subject entity ends on the entity to which it is lo...
evidence_count The number of evidence instances that are connected to an association
exact_matches A list of terms from different schemas or terminology systems that have an id...
exact_synonym Word having exactly same meaning as another word in the same language
expected_count The expected (calculated) number of instances in a dataset/cohort whose recor...
file contained block of information on a computer
format arrangement of data for presentation
frequency_qualifier a qualifier used in a observabile association to state how frequent the obser...
full_name a long-form human readable name for a thing
has_attribute connects any entity to an attribute
has_attribute_type connects an attribute to a class that describes it
has_author Published entity has author
has_catalyst Can be catalized
has_completed holds between an entity and a process that the entity is capable of and has c...
has_computational_sequence connects a workload feature to its sequence
has_contributor Has one or more contributors
has_control_role A role is particular behaviour which a control entity may exhibit
has_count number of things with a particular property
has_dataset Entity has a dataset
has_device connects an entity to one or more devices
has_distribution Dataset version has distribution
has_editor Publication has editor
has_evidence connects an association to an instance of supporting evidence
has_formula has equation using mathematical or scientific notation
has_not_completed holds between an entity and a process that the entity is capable of, but has ...
has_numeric_value connects a quantity value to a number
has_part holds between wholes and their parts (entities or processes)
has_participant holds between a process and a continuant, where the continuant is somehow inv...
has_percentage equivalent to has quotient multiplied by 100
has_provider Information content entity has provider
has_publisher Publication has publisher
has_qualitative_value connects an attribute to a value
has_quantitative_value connects an attribute to a value
has_quotient Entity has quotient value
has_text_value connects some information to a string
has_topic Connects a node to a vocabulary term or OntologyClass that describes some asp...
has_total total number of things in a particular reference set
has_unit connects a quantity value to a unit
has_variant_part holds between a entity and a entity that is a subset of it
homologous_to holds between two named things with same relation, relative position, or stru...
id A unique identifier for an entity
identifies a relationship that identifies, or serves as a sign, for something
image entity or process that portrays something else, usually in a simplified or ap...
in_taxon connects an entity to its taxonomic classification
ingest_date Date when dataset version was ingested
interacts_with holds between any two entities that directly or indirectly interact with each...
iri An IRI for an entity
is_assessed_by Entity responsible for assessing another entity
is_controller indicates whether a desired state is a controller
is_defined_by indicates something that specifies the meaning associated with the subject
is_name_of denotes in some context
iso_abbreviation Standard abbreviation for periodicals in the International Organization for S...
issue issue of a newspaper, a scientific journal or magazine for reference purpose
issued_date date of formal issuance of the resource
keywords keywords tagging a publication
knowledge_source An Information Resource from which the knowledge expressed in an Association ...
latitude latitude
lcsh_terms Library of Congress Subject Headings (lcsh) terms tagging a publication
license legal document giving official permission to do something with the resource
located_in holds between a material entity and a material entity or site within which it...
location_of holds between material entity or site and a material entity that is located w...
logical_description definition in the form of a formal expression, such as the mathematical or lo...
longitude longitude
mentioned_by refers to is a relation between one named thing and the InformationContentEnt...
mentions refers to is a relation between one InformationContentEntity and the named th...
model_of holds between a thing and some other thing it approximates for purposes of sc...
models Entity, physical or conceptual, being modeled
name A human-readable name for an attribute or entity
narrow_matches A list of terms from different schemas or terminology systems that have a nar...
narrow_synonym Word having narrowly same meaning as another word in the same language
negated if set to true, then the association is negated i
node_property A grouping for any property that holds between a node and a value
not_completed_by holds between a process an entity is capable of, but did not completed
note general remark, for any purpose
object connects an association to the object of the association
occurs_in holds between a process and an material entity or site within which the proce...
opposite_of An opposite can be the other side of, reverse of, or something contrary to an...
overlaps holds between entities that overlap in their extents (entities or processes)
pages page number of source referenced for statement or publication
paralogous_to a homology relationship that holds between entities that diverged from a comm...
part_qualifier defines a specific part/component of the core concept (used in cases there th...
participates_in holds between a continuant and a process, where the continuant is somehow inv...
preceded_by holds between two processes, where the other is completed before the one begi...
precedes holds between two processes, where one completes before the other begins
predicate A high-level grouping for the relationship type
primary_knowledge_source The most upstream source of the knowledge expressed in an Association that ca...
produced_by holds between a product and the material entity that generates the product th...
produces holds between a material entity and a product that is generated through the i...
provided_by The value in this node property represents the knowledge provider that create...
provider service, person, group, organization or project that provides a piece of info...
publications One or more publications that report the statement expressed in an Associatio...
published_in CURIE identifier of a broader publication context within which the publicatio...
publisher organization or person responsible for publishing books, periodicals, compone...
qualified_predicate Predicate to be used in an association when subject and object qualifiers are...
qualifiers connects an association to qualifiers that modify or qualify the meaning of t...
quantifier_qualifier A measurable quantity for the object of the association
ratios the relationship between relative quantities of substances, typically a ratio...
related_condition Any state related to another state of something with regard to its appearance...
related_synonym Word having related same meaning as another word in the same language
related_to A relationship that is asserted between two named things
related_to_at_instance_level Represents a relationship held between two instances of a data classes
retrieved_on Date on which dataset was retrieved
rights provides information about rights held in and over the resource
severity_qualifier a qualifier used in a observable association to state how severe the observab...
sex_qualifier a qualifier used in a entity association to state whether the association is ...
similar_to holds between an entity and some other entity with similar features
source_logo A graphic mark or emblem associated with Web page for Dataset distribution
source_web_page A web page with specific collection of information provided by a website and ...
start_coordinate The position at which the subject entity starts on the entity to which it is ...
state The way something is with respect to its main attributes
statement_qualifier connects an statement to qualifier that modifies or qualifies the meaning of ...
subject connects an association to the subject of the association
summary executive summary of a resource or publication
supporting_data_set A set of data used as evidence to generate the knowledge expressed in an Asso...
supporting_data_source An Information Resource from which data was retrieved and subsequently used a...
supporting_documents One or more referencable documents that report the statement expressed in an ...
symbol Symbol for a particular thing
synonym Alternate human-readable names for a thing
systematic_synonym most commonly used for classes
taxon_of connects a taxonomic classification to an entity
temporal_context_qualifier a constraint of time placed upon the truth value of an association
temporal_interval_qualifier a constraint of a time interval placed upon the truth value of an association
temporally_related_to holds between two entities with a temporal relationship
timepoint a point in time
trade_name Pseudonym used by companies not operating under their registered company name
type Clasification of an entity, or anchoring point (of a name) in taxonomy
update_date date on which an entity was updated
version Connects a resource with its official edition or version name; this name is n...
version_of Connects an entity with its official edition or version name
volume volume of a book or music release in a collection/series or a published colle...
xref Alternate CURIEs for a thing

Enumerations

Enumeration Description

Types

Type Description
CategoryType A primitive type in which the value denotes a class within the generic-model
ComputationalSequence
FormulaValue A formula
FrequencyValue
IriType An IRI
LabelType A string that provides a human-readable name for an entity
NarrativeText A string that provides a human-readable description of something
PercentageFrequencyValue
PredicateType A CURIE from the generic-model related_to hierarchy
Quotient
SymbolType
TimeType
Unit

Subsets

Subset Description